✦ Synopsis


Examinations by GPC, HPLC and NMR of several commercial prepolymers containing epoxy groups show that they are based on bisphenol A (DGEBA) and brominated bisphenol A (DGEBtBr). In some cases, brominated monoepoxides are also added to the mixture to diminish its viscosity.
